MoneyLion is a financial platform that provides banking, lending, and investment services in one mobile app. It offers customers access to banking services, loans, credit monitoring tools, and investment capabilities to take control of their financial lives.

KMyMoney is an open-source personal finance manager software for Linux. It allows users to track bank accounts, stocks, budgets, and other financial accounts to help manage personal finances.
